Key Features Comparison

mssql for Visual Studio Code
mssql for Visual Studio Code Features
  • IntelliSense
  • Syntax highlighting
  • Code snippets
  • Query execution
  • Object explorer
DBeaver
DBeaver Features
  • Cross-platform and cross-database compatibility
  • SQL editor with syntax highlighting, autocompletion and formatting
  • Metadata editor with ERD diagrams and visual query building
  • Connection manager for organizing database connections
  • Supports all major databases like MySQL, PostgreSQL, Oracle, SQL Server, etc
  • Data export/import, SQL scripting and scheduling
  • Database administration tools for user, role and privilege management

Pros & Cons Analysis

mssql for Visual Studio Code
mssql for Visual Studio Code
Pros
  • Free and open source
  • Easy to install and use
  • Good integration with VS Code
  • Good for basic SQL operations
Cons
  • Limited features compared to full SQL clients
  • No visual query builder
  • Lacks advanced configuration options
DBeaver
DBeaver
Pros
  • Free and open source
  • Simple and easy to use UI
  • Works across platforms like Windows, Mac and Linux
  • Supports a wide range of databases
  • Active community support
Cons
  • Lacks some advanced database administration features
  • UI feels a bit dated
  • Limited cloud database support
